This is how we handle water heater installations:

  1. Check Your Current Plumbing System
    • We will check your existing water heater and decide on the best way to replace it.
    • We'll also test water quality and can evaluate your home for leaks.
  2. Research, Recommendations, and Paperwork
    • We'll talk with you about options and what appeals to you most.
    • We'll select from top brands like Takagi, Rinnai, Stiebel Eltron, GE, and EcoSmart.
    • Once you've selected your new unit, we'll file for necessary permits. St. Louis County, for example, requires a plumbing permit for water heater replacements.
  3. Disconnect Current Water Heater
    • To keep everyone safe, your plumber will first turn off the power.
    • We'll drain the existing water heater and disconnect it.
    • Once it's clear and disconnected, we'll remove the existing water heater for disposal.
  4. Installation and Connection
    • If needed, add a device to convert fuel sources. This is necessary if you're switching from a gas water heater to an electric one, or the other way around.
    • We'll then bring in the new unit, set it in place, and secure it.
    • If your plumbing system needs it, we'll attach a thermal expansion supply.
    • Finally, we'll connect the new water heater to your water supply and turn the power back on.
  5. Testing and Troubleshooting
    • After setting everything up, we'll fill and flush the tank to test for leaks.
    • If there are any issues, we'll find them and fix them.
    • If your new water heater is fully functional, we'll set up the default water temperature, and you can enjoy hot water in your home again.

Warning Signs You Need to Replace Your Water Heater

It's common to wonder, "When should I replace my water heater?" And while there isn't a single correct way to determine that, these warning signs should make you consider it:

  • Water Quality – The number one thing you should look out for is water quality. Don't drink contaminated water – get professional assistance.
  • Unit Condition – If you see leaks, cracks, and/or rust on the body of the unit, it's probably beyond repair.
  • Age – Conventional water heaters normally last around 10 years.
  • Rising Energy Bills – As your water heater ages, it will become less efficient.
  • Frequent Repairs – If repairs are ineffective, the unit itself is likely worn out.
  • Strange Noises – Clunks and gurgles that sound like they are inside of the water heater could be due to damage or significant mineral buildup.
  • Difficulty Reaching Desired Temperature – If your hot water never seems quite hot enough, it could be because your water heater is at the end of its lifespan.

When a Repair Makes Sense

Repairs are often more affordable than a brand-new water heater installation, but they aren't always feasible. They are most reasonable when the unit is new and has no major structural issues.

Water heater repairs are more realistic for newer units without contaminated water. Cold water could just be the result of a burnt-out heating element, and strange noises could just be a loose part. Water Heater Types and Installation Recommendations for St. Clair, MO

The four main types of water heaters are conventional (tank), tankless, hybrid (heat pump), and solar-powered. There isn't a universal 'best' option, as each provides different advantages and disadvantages.

Type Description Advantages Disadvantages
Conventional Typical water heater that maintains a store of hot water Available in several sizes; Relatively affordable to install; Water is pre-heated and stored for later use Don't last as long; More prone to issues; Low energy efficiency; Requires lots of space
Tankless Heats the water as needed Energy efficient; Smaller; Less likely to break down; Not reliant on water in a tank More expensive to install; More general upkeep required; No backup supply of hot water
Hybrid Uses a heat pump to draw heat from the surrounding area into the water Very energy efficient; Provides a cooling effect for your home; Can dehumidify the air Extra space requirements; Noise can bother some people
Solar-Powered Uses the sun to heat the water, typically kept in tanks on your roof Extremely energy efficient; Low maintenance; Out of the way Only works if your roof can support it; Less efficient in the winter

Proper Maintenance for Your New Water Heater

The right care procedures depend on the type of water heater you've installed, but below are some general tips that will apply to most St. Clair, MO, homes:

  • Drain and Flush It: Once every twelve months, flush out the old water and any debris that's accumulated.
  • Check the Insulation: Conventional water heaters rely on insulated tanks; keeping the insulation in good condition improves the system's efficiency.
  • Adjust the Thermostat: Sometimes it's necessary to turn up the temperature on older, less efficient water heaters.
  • Check Air/Water Filters: Different units will have different filter types. Dust is often caught and collected in a conventional water heater's air filter. Tankless units include a water filter to stop debris.
